Bill Summary

A BILL for an Act to create and enact sections 11-33-17.1, 40-47-05.1, and 58-03-14.1 of the North Dakota Century Code, relating to legal nonconforming structures in counties, cities, and townships.

AI Summary

This bill creates and enacts new sections of the North Dakota Century Code related to legal nonconforming structures in counties, cities, and townships. The key provisions allow a legal nonconforming residential structure that is damaged beyond 50% of its value to be repaired, replaced, improved, maintained, restored, or rebuilt in its entirety, as long as certain conditions are met, such as submitting a building permit application within six months, beginning restoration within one year, and the new structure not exceeding the size or footprint of the damaged structure. The bill also allows local zoning authorities to create less restrictive ordinances or regulations for these structures and requires them to regulate legal nonconforming structures in floodplain areas to maintain eligibility in the National Flood Insurance Program.
